Served in straight pint glass at the Green Frog Cafe in Bellingham, WA. Poured a gorgeous deep ruby color with a hint of brown tint on the edges. Slightly more than an inch of creamy light tan head had decent retention and left light to moderate lacing.

Nice roasty aromas reach the nose first, followed by a sweet scent that leads to a slight hop tang on the end. The flavors follow along closely without the expected sweetness and more of a hop presence.

A nicely well-rounded body coats the tongue, letting the flavors linger a bit. A deceptively drinkable beer, care must be used because of the strength (8+%, I'm guessing but I don't know for sure). A very nice beer that is worth searching for if you're in the area.
